cringeworthy

adjective

cringe·​wor·​thy ˈkrinj-ˌwər-t͟hē How to pronounce cringeworthy (audio)
: so embarrassing, awkward, or upsetting as to cause one to cringe
a cringeworthy performance

Word History

First Known Use

1977, in the meaning defined above
